Understanding Sash WindowsWhat Are Sash Windows?
Sash windows are specified by their movable panels, or 'sashes,' which slide vertically or horizontally within a frame. These windows can be single-hung (one pane relocations) or double-hung (both panes move), and they are particularly popular in Georgian and Victorian architecture.

How typically should sash windows be inspected?
Routine inspections are recommended every 5-10 years, or faster if problems like drafts or trouble opening are observed.
2. Can I repair sash windows myself?
While some small repairs can be done by homeowners, professional repairs are suggested for more complex issues to prevent further damage and guarantee code compliance.
3. What is the typical cost of sash window repair?
Expenses can differ considerably depending upon the extent of the damage and local labor rates however generally variety from ₤ 100 to ₤ 600 per window.
